Fodor's Expert Review Igreja de Santa Rita

Paraty

The oldest church in Paraty, the simple whitewashed Church of Saint Rita sits on a grassy square with a mountain backdrop and makes for a terrific photo opportunity. The church was built in 1722 by and for freed slaves and has a typical Jesuit layout with a bell tower and domed front. Inside, the carved angels and ornate wood- and ironwork catch the eye, and there are many valuable religious artifacts on display in the church's small religious art museum.
